Natural gas gains further after EIA supply report (by Claudia Assis)
SAN FRANCISCO (MarketWatch) -- Natural-gas futures added to gains Thursday after a weekly government report showed an increase in supplies on the lower end of analyst expectations. The Energy Information Administration reported a rise of 73 billion cubic feet in natural-gas supplies in the week ended Aug. 19. Analysts polled by Platts had expected an increase between 72 and 76 billion cubic feet. Natural gas for September delivery (ng11u) added 5 cents, or 1.2%, to trade at $3.96 per million British thermal units.
